zoukankan      html  css  js  c++  java
  • 关系数据库的基本概念和MySQL说明

    关系数据库的基本概念

    数据库
    大量的信息化解决方案的高效管理。
    根据数据结构组织、存储和管理数据的库。

    数据库系统(DBS,DATABASE SYSTEM):
    数据库(DB,DATABASE) + 数据库管理系统(DBMS,DATABASE MANAGEMENT SYSTEM)

    关系型数据库
    建立在关系模型上的数据库系统。

    关系模型:
    将日常生活中的实体(学生)和实体的属性(学生的学号。姓名等)保存到数据库中时,应该怎样处理该实体结构。
    1、数据结构能够规定,同类数据,结构一致,就是一个二维表格。
    2、数据之间的关系能够设置。

    实体与实体之间的联系。


    实体结构+实体联系

    关系型数据库的概念:
    数据库database:数据的仓库。
    表table:数据保存在表内。保存在一个表内的数据,应该具有同样的数据格式。
    行与列:行用于记录数据,列用于规定数据格式。


    记录:行内的数据。
    字段:数据的某个列。
    SQL:数据管理系统。用来管理数据的语言,结构化查询语言(structured query language)。

    为什么使用MySQL?

    MySQL是由瑞典的 MySQL AB公司开发的,眼下是Oracle(甲骨文)公司的一个关系型数据库产品(2008年MySQL AB被Sun公司收购、2009年Sun公司又被Oracle收购 ),而且开源,免费。
    世界上最流行的开源数据库系统,功能足够强大,足以应付web应用。

    MySQL採用的是 C/S (client/server端)架构。


    server端:存储和管理数据库的。
    client:发出操作请求的程序。
    (mysqld服务端。mysqlclient)

    MySQL及Navicatclient的安装及使用

    http://blog.csdn.net/scgaliguodong123_/article/details/45392283

    管理MySQLserver

    1、作为Windows服务管理。服务(services.msc)
    2、命令行形式

    Net start MySQL
    Net stop MySQL

    3、直接执行mysqldserver程序

    数据库操作基本流程


    步骤:
    1,连接,认证。
    2,client发送操作指令到server端。
    3,server端处理请求指令。
    4。server端将处理结果返回给client。
    5,client显示得到的结果。

    操作MySQL

    通过MySQLclient,操作MySQL。


    连接:mysql(mysql.exe) –hlocalhost –P3306 –uroot –pliguodong
    退出:exit quit q

    版权声明:本文博主原创文章,博客,未经同意不得转载。

  • 相关阅读:
    tar 只解压tar包中某个文件
    mui项目中如何使用原生JavaScript代替jquery来操作dom
    uploadify3.2.1的参数设置
    String扩展 让你在PadLeft和PadRight时不再受单双字节问题困扰
    Eziriz .NET Reactor(.net混淆器) v5.9 完美安装破解版(附破解文件)
    小程序要求的 TLS 版本必须大于等于 1.2
    如何在ASP.NET 网站项目中使用C# 6?
    XML 文档(1, 2)中有错误:不应有 <xml xmlns=''>
    导出toolStrip1中的图标
    windows media player 官方修复工具下载及修复方法
  • 原文地址:https://www.cnblogs.com/zfyouxi/p/4849771.html
Copyright © 2011-2022 走看看